Transaction 6b18334a9c8975ac65ca6b9dbc86c5a586f0a52b9a3f7136d7540980c462d59c
1 Input
1 Output
-
6b18334a9c8975ac65ca6b9dbc86c5a586f0a52b9a3f7136d7540980c462d59c:0
- value
- 1846566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bbca76bae0aaadeebd163ae9f1a3b958fe2ee0b4 OP_EQUAL
- address
- 3Joxpr4dN61qbEzLAdVSZUBFVbwc49iRPL